How to read Wallet Analyzer page
Wallet Analyzer is designed to help you quickly evaluate a trader’s behavior, performance, and capital flow across both historical and real-time data.
Below are the 3 key sections you need to understand when reading this page:
[1] Check the overview
Gives you a quick snapshot of the trader’s positioning and risk level.
Here, you will find:
- Wallet address, wallet age, and trader cohort classification
- Perp Equity – Total capital allocated by the wallet
- Bias – Current market direction of the trader (Bullish / Bearish)
- Exposure (Leverage) – Level of leverage being used
[2] Check the detail
Helps you understand how profitable, consistent, and active the trader is.
Here, you can evaluate the trader’s performance over a selected timeframe (7D / 30D / 90D):
- Winrate & ROI – Overall trading performance
- PnL (Realized & Unrealized)
- Trading volume & Orders
- Favorite Tokens – Most traded assets (Filter by PnL or volume)
- Combined PnL – Profit trend over time
[3] Check the activity
Shows the trader’s current positions, recent trades, and capital movements, helping you understand what they are doing in real time.
Here, you can track:
- Open Positions – Current active trades, including entry price, PnL, leverage, and liquidation risk
- Recent Fills – Latest executed orders, showing whether the trader is opening or closing long/short positions
- Transfers – Deposits, withdrawals, and internal transfers to monitor capital flow into the trading account
